The ABCs of DNA — SNPs
SNPs There are two main ways that people are genetically different from each other. Either because they have a variation in the sequence of bases along their chromosomes or because they have a different number of copies of a gene. It is the former situation we’ll discuss here, where the SNPs vary. An SNP, pronounced snip, is shorthand for single nulceotide polymorphism. The ABCs of DNA — Part 1
DNA, short for deoxyribonucleic acid, is the blueprint for everything that makes you – you! Every living creature on Earth — and some quasi-living creatures such as viruses and prions – have a DNA blueprint telling it how and when to make which proteins. Proteins are complex polymers that constitute the basic building material of a living creature.
